Startup Idea: Integrated Calendar and Messenger App Startup Idea

Summary for idea #1280
Startup idea to develop an integrated application that combines calendar and messenger capabilities. The concept envisions a calendar app with standard features that also offers a built-in messenger. The unique functionality enables users to drag and drop events from the calendar into the chat; friends can view and opt to add the same event to their calendar. Group chatting and event subscriptions are also part of the offering, optimizing event and group planning.

It occurred to me as I was setting a reminder for myself later in the week--why not integrate more convenient "sharing" functions into a calendar application?

I'm thinking of a program that automatically launches and most computers, once installed, and is connected to a user account. You're greeted with a large calendar display on one side (the right?) complete with all of your little notes that you can click on and maximize to see details, etc. There are buttons that let you easily create new events and so on. But on the left side, there's a pane that lets you access a contacts or friends list. Essentially, this app would also come with a built-in messenger, allowing you to communicate with friends.

The most striking and useful feature of this app would be the functionality to drag and drop events from the calendar into discussions with your friends. They see a little widget pop up in the chat window that they can then click on to view, and they also have the option of adding that same event to THEIR calendar. I'm thinking this would be incredibly useful for planning parties and other events with groups of friends.

You could even have group chats with more than two people inside, and drop calendar events inside of those so that they all can "subscribe" to the event as well.
